确保此代码文件中定义的类匹配'继承'属性

本文关键字:属性 继承 代码 文件 定义 确保 | 更新日期: 2023-09-27 17:54:20

谁能帮我解决这个错误?正如您在错误中看到的那样,我的代码不希望被继承。我使用的名称空间是我在两个文件中使用的WebChat,所以我真的不知道错误在哪里。

userchathomepage.aspx:
<%@ Page Language="C#" AutoEventWireup="false" CodeFile="userchathomepage.aspx.cs" Inherits="userchathomepage" %>
using System;
using System.Collections;
using System.ComponentModel;
using System.Data;
using System.Drawing;
using System.Web;
using System.Web.SessionState;
using System.Web.UI;
using System.Web.UI.WebControls;
using System.Web.UI.HtmlControls;
namespace WebChat
{
    /// <summary>
    /// Summary description for userchathomepage.
    /// </summary>
    public class userchathomepage : System.Web.UI.Page
    {

类五:Chat.cs

using System;
using System.Collections.Generic;
using System.Linq;
using System.Web;
using System.Collections;
namespace WebChat.PageModule
{/// <summary>
/// Summary description for Chat
/// </summary>
public class Chat
{

确保此代码文件中定义的类匹配'继承'属性

你的问题中的类名是错误的:

<%@ Page Language="C#" AutoEventWireup="false" CodeFile="userchathomepage.aspx.cs" Inherits="WebChat._userchathomepage" %>

如果类在内部,也保留命名空间WebChat

类名前的下划线

<%@ Page Language="C#" AutoEventWireup="false" CodeFile="userchathomepage.aspx.cs" Inherits="WebChat._userchathomepage" %>